Kitchen Ceiling Repair in Alpharetta, GA
Kitchen ceiling repair services address issues such as water damage, cracks, sagging, or stains that can affect the appearance and integrity of a kitchen ceiling. These projects typically involve patching holes, replacing damaged drywall, sanding, and repainting to restore a smooth, uniform surface. Homeowners often seek this service when dealing with leaks from plumbing or roofing, or after discovering cracks or discoloration caused by moisture or age, aiming to improve the overall look and safety of the space.
Before requesting kitchen ceiling repair, property owners usually want to understand the extent of the damage and whether structural repairs are necessary. It’s important to consider the type of ceiling material, the cause of the damage, and any underlying issues that may need addressing to prevent future problems. Clear communication about the scope of work and desired outcomes can help ensure the repair process meets expectations and results in a durable, visually appealing ceiling.

Kitchen Ceiling Repair Questions
What causes ceiling damage in kitchens? Common causes include water leaks, humidity, and smoke, which can weaken ceiling materials over time.
How can I tell if my kitchen ceiling needs repair? Signs include staining, cracking, sagging, or peeling paint, indicating potential underlying issues.
What types of repairs are available for kitchen ceilings? Repairs may involve patching cracks, replacing damaged panels, or addressing water damage to restore the ceiling’s appearance and integrity.
Is it necessary to replace the entire ceiling for minor damage? Not always; small cracks or stains can often be repaired without full replacement, depending on the extent of the damage.
